Computer Use
Control your computer with screenshots, mouse, and keyboard automation.
About This MCP Server
Control your computer with screenshots, mouse, and keyboard automation. This MCP server enables AI assistants like Claude to seamlessly interact with Computer Use, providing structured access to its functionality through the Model Context Protocol (MCP).
Key Capabilities:
- Connect AI assistants to specialized functionality
- Automate repetitive workflows and tasks
- Access and process data from external sources
- Enable intelligent decision-making with real-time data
Common Use Cases:
- Streamlining daily workflows with AI assistance
- Automating data processing and analysis tasks
- Building intelligent automation pipelines
- Enhancing productivity through AI-powered tools
How It Works: Computer Use integrates with AI coding assistants and chat interfaces through the standardized MCP protocol. Once configured, your AI assistant can directly invoke Computer Use's tools, enabling natural language interaction with its features without manual API calls or custom integrations.
Technical Details: Server type: Package · Language: JavaScript/TypeScript, mcpb
What Problems It Solves
- 💻 An model context protocol server for Claude to control your computer. This is very similar to computer use, but easy to set up and use locally.
- Here's Claude Haiku 4.5 changing my desktop background (4x speed):
- https://github.com/user-attachments/assets/cd0bc190-52c4-49db-b3bc-4b8a74544789
- > At time of writing, models make frequent mistakes and are vulnerable to prompt injections. As this MCP server gives the model complete control of your computer, this could do a lot of damage. You should therefore treat this like giving a hyperactive toddler access to your computer - you probably want to supervise it closely, and consider only doing this in a sandboxed user account.
Specifications
Requirements
- <summary><strong>Claude Code</strong></summary>
- This installs the server at user scope (available in all projects). To install locally (current directory only), omit --scope user.
- <summary><strong>Claude Desktop</strong></summary>
- 1. Find the latest dxt build in the GitHub Actions history (the top one) 2. In the 'Artifacts' section, download the computer-use-mcp-dxt file 3. Rename the .zip file to .dxt 4. Double-click the .dxt file to open with Claude Desktop
- 1. Install Node.js 2. Open Claude Desktop and go to Settings → Developer 3. Click "Edit Config" to open your claude_desktop_config.json file 4. Add the following configuration to the "mcpServers" section:
- 5. Save the file and restart Claude Desktop
- <summary><strong>Cursor</strong></summary>
Hosting
Hosting Options
- Package
API
Integrate this server into your application. Choose a connection method below.
Configure
This installs the server at user scope (available in all projects). To install locally (current directory only), omit `--scope user`.
</details>
<details>
<summary><strong>Claude Desktop</strong></summary>
#### (Recommended) Via manual .dxt installation
1. Find the latest dxt build in [the GitHub Actions history](https://github.com/domdomegg/computer-use-mcp/actions/workflows/dxt.yaml?query=branch%3Amaster) (the top one)
2. In the 'Artifacts' section, download the `computer-use-mcp-dxt` file
3. Rename the `.zip` file to `.dxt`
4. Double-click the `.dxt` file to open with Claude Desktop
5. Click "Install"
#### (Advanced) Alternative: Via JSON configuration
1. Install [Node.js](https://nodejs.org/en/download)
2. Open Claude Desktop and go to Settings → Developer
3. Click "Edit Config" to open your `claude_desktop_config.json` file
4. Add the following configuration to the "mcpServers" section:Performance
Usage
Quick Reference
- Name
- Computer Use
- Function
- Control your computer with screenshots, mouse, and keyboard automation.
- Transport
- Package
- Language
- JavaScript/TypeScript, mcpb
- Source
- External (Registry)
- License
- Open Source
Ready to integrate this MCP server?
Book a demo to see how this server fits your workflow, or explore the full catalog.